Hello all,
 
   Being more at home with LTOs, I am facing the following. We have a 3494 
library with some 3592Gen1 drives. Recently, additional drives were installed, 
and they are 3592Gen2. My question is: can TSM identify by any means that a 
particular volume was written in Gen2 format and try to read them only on Gen2 
drives? That means that I should (possible answers):
 
1) Partition the 3494 with one library with Gen1 drives and one with Gen2 drives
2) Use all drives with FORMAT=3592C in the devclass definition (No! No!)
3) Use FORMAT=Drive and let TSM decide what to do
 
To complicate further: TSM Server is 5.3.4 on AIX 5.3, but I still have some 
storage agents at 5.2.3 level, who don't "understand" what 3592-2 is.
